xbox live ban . My 16 year old son has been banned from xbox live because these mongrel kids at his school dont like him . What can he do ?
|
Nothing much really, your best bet would probably to get in touch with X-box customer services and explain, they'll have just been complaining about him to get him banned. Get him to give you their Live ID's and see if they can do something about it. Not too sure that will work though :hmmm:
|
You need to make sure that his side of the story is correct. From what I understand Microsoft gathers evidence before it renders a ban.
Also make DARN sure its not a hardware ban due to attempted hacking. Once that ban is rendered your Xbox will never connect to live again. Its useless tho you can buy a 199 arcade unit to replace it. |
